CTET September Educational Qualification 2026
CTET consists of two papers. Candidates should select the appropriate paper according to the level for which they want to qualify.
Paper I – Primary Stage (Class I to V)
Candidates applying for Paper I should fulfill the prescribed educational and teacher-training qualification requirements.
- Senior Secondary or equivalent with the required percentage and Diploma in Elementary Education or equivalent qualification.
- Senior Secondary with required marks and 4-Year Bachelor of Elementary Education (B.El.Ed.).
- Senior Secondary with required marks and Diploma in Education / Special Education as prescribed.
- Graduation with Diploma in Elementary Education may also be considered as prescribed by the applicable CTET eligibility rules.
Paper II – Elementary Stage (Class VI to VIII)
Candidates applying for Paper II should fulfill the prescribed graduation and teacher-training qualification requirements.
- Bachelor Degree with the required percentage and 2-Year Diploma in Elementary Education.
- Bachelor Degree with B.Ed. or equivalent teacher-training qualification.
- B.El.Ed., B.A.Ed. or B.Sc.Ed. qualification as prescribed.
- Other recognized qualifications may be accepted according to the CTET notification.
CTET September Paper I & Paper II 2026
| Paper | Teaching Level |
|---|---|
| Paper I | Primary Stage – Class I to V |
| Paper II | Elementary Stage – Class VI to VIII |
| Both Papers | For candidates who want to appear for both levels |
CTET September Exam Pattern – Basic Details
The CTET examination consists of Paper I and Paper II. Candidates should prepare according to the official examination pattern and syllabus prescribed by CBSE.
Paper I
- Child Development and Pedagogy
- Language I
- Language II
- Mathematics
- Environmental Studies
Paper II
- Child Development and Pedagogy
- Language I
- Language II
- Mathematics and Science OR Social Studies / Social Science
Candidates should refer to the official CTET information bulletin for the latest detailed examination pattern, marking scheme and syllabus.
